Visual Studio 使用 Git 版本控制


  1. 看圖說故事
    1. View
    2. Reset
    3. Commit
    4. Revert
    5. Branch
    6. Rebase
    7. Stash

在個人的實務開發情境中,一半是用 Visual Studio Code,另外一半則是用 Visual Studio,而 Visual Studio 已提供 GUI 介面來進行 git 的版本控制,為了讓專案的開發更流暢,熟悉 Visual Studio 的 Git GUI 有其必要。

logo

看圖說故事

View

檢視紀錄中可以對 Commit 操作的選單

Reset

重設即為 Git Reset
Reset 後原本的 Commit 在紀錄中會看不見

Commit

暫存區的操作可以開啟命令提示字元
加入暫存區同時遞送

  • 全部認可
  • 全部認可並推送
  • 全部認可並同步

修改 Commit ,有助於 Commit不要過於混亂

Revert

還原即為 Git Revert

Branch

新增分支的方式
右下角選單可以切換分支

Rebase

檢視分支選單中可以做 Git Rebase

Stash

隱藏即為 Git Stash
Stash Pop 的數種方式

  • 套用與快顯的差異